Key Resistance Levels
The $75,000, $85,000, and $90,000-$95,000 zones are important resistance levels for Bitcoin that have traditionally served as strong obstacles to rising price movement. For Bitcoin to accelerate toward the $100K barrier, these levels must be broken. If these resistance levels are not overcome, there may be brief price corrections or consolidations.
$75,000 Resistance Zone
The $75,000 level is among the first significant price objectives to keep an eye on. Bitcoin has already encountered strong opposition in this area on many occasions. A possible continuation towards the next important price level, $85,000, might be indicated by a break above this level. Bitcoin may have a brief decline if it is unable to maintain above the $75K resistance, which has been challenging to overcome in previous months.
Important Psychological Barrier
The $85,000 threshold becomes more significant as Bitcoin approaches the $100,000 milestone. This level serves as a psychological barrier as well as resistance. This price is seen by many investors as a significant turning point, and a strong breakthrough over $85K would set off a positive attitude that would push Bitcoin closer to the $100K mark. But, similar to other resistance levels, Bitcoin has to clear this one with a substantial buying volume to maintain any upward momentum.

$60,000 Support Zone
The $60,000 support zone is an important level to keep an eye on if Bitcoin begins to see negative pressure. Historically, during past price declines, this level has served as a solid region of support. A decline below $60K would indicate more bearish momentum, and $50,000 is probably the next support level.
Major Psychological Level
For Bitcoin, the $50,000 threshold marks yet another important psychological threshold. Widespread selling would probably occur if the price fell below $50,000, which would also be an indication of a significant correction in the larger cryptocurrency market. But historically, this level has served as a solid support, so a recovery from $50K would put Bitcoin on a fresh upward trajectory into its next resistance levels.
Strong Base for Bullish Reversal
The $40,000 to $45,000 area is probably going to serve as a crucial support zone if Bitcoin has a more severe drop. During bad markets or declines, Bitcoin has historically recovered from these levels, laying the groundwork for a possible turnaround. If Bitcoin stays inside this range, it may draw in long-term investors who see it as a chance to buy the cryptocurrency at a lower cost.
